#1fc2be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1fc2be is composed of 12.2% red, 76.1% green and 74.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84% cyan, 0% magenta, 2.1%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 178.5 degrees, a saturation of 72.4% and a lightness of 44.1%. #1fc2be color hex could be obtained by blending #3effff with #00857d.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#1fc2be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#1fc2be has RGB values of R:31, G:194, B:190 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0, Y:0.02,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 2081470.

Hex triplet 1fc2be #1fc2be
RGB Decimal 31, 194, 190 rgb(31,194,190)
RGB Percent 12.2, 76.1, 74.5 rgb(12.2%,76.1%,74.5%)
CMYK 84, 0, 2, 24
HSL 178.5°, 72.4, 44.1 hsl(178.5,72.4%,44.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 178.5°, 84, 76.1
Web Safe 33cccc #33cccc
CIE-LAB 71.276, -39.008, -9.188
XYZ 29.148, 42.59, 55.397
xyY 0.229, 0.335, 42.59
CIE-LCH 71.276, 40.076, 193.254
CIE-LUV 71.276, -53.808, -8.188
Hunter-Lab 65.261, -34.481, -4.646
Binary 00011111, 11000010, 10111110

Shades and Tints of #1fc2be

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010808 is the darkest color, while #f6fef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1fc2be

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d7474 is the less saturated color, while #05dcd7 is the most saturated one.
